- Activate the Sequencing tab, the Operate Device Activity is shown.
Edit behavior: Double-click the OPERATE activity entry in the sequencing editor dialog
box. Launching the Operate activity, places the device at the first Move of the Device.
The manikin places at the location where the first devices move records with the walk path
displayed. Double-clicking the Grab/Release places the human and device at the location
where the grab/release taught and then the grab/release dialogs boxes display.
- Edit Device motion (by modifying the Move Device points). You
are able to modify the intermediate Device Moves. In case you modify and intermediate
device move, parts of the walk path affected by this modification recomputes (if
required). Does not affect the regrasp postures, the rest of the walk path, and others.
In
the image below, green: initial walk path; red: walk path after modification, if you
modify the device joint values at index 2, walk paths from 1 to 2 and from 2 to 3
impact (including regrasp). In such cases, the walk path (shown in red) is
recomputed and shown when you click the Modify device move
icon. The regrasp postures defined earlier apply at the modified manikin
position.
